Description
Family and Youth Initiative creates a supportive community and lasting relationships for teens and young adults who are in, or have aged out of, foster care. It helps them find adoptive families and develop connections with caring adults through monthly program events. The organization also recruits and trains volunteer mentors. Additionally, the Open Table program assigns six to eight trained volunteer Table Members to support one young adult in achieving their goals.

Program areas at Family and Youth Initiative

Family and Youth Initiative helps teens in foster care find adoptive families and develop lasting connections with other caring adults. Monthly program events bring together teens and adults to form relationships. We recruit and train volunteer mentors and host families; and match teens with adults based on relationships that form at events. Youth who age out of foster care continue to participate with DCFYI and keep their connections for as long as they want. Every participating teen or young adult develops at least one meaningful and lasting relationship with a caring adult.
In the Open Table program, six to eight trained volunteer Table Members build relationships with and support one young adult in achieving whatever goals the youth has set for themselves.
The Reimbursement Program reimburses youth for critical needs related to housing, transportation and job-related expenses.
